Output fda2cfe18ae37e606f844fbd35cc3f9e1b38e95c681e434d107774e0dde8e8f8:8

value
726196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c32aff99135c5cec365530dbd73cf1bfe196207 OP_EQUAL
address
38duzwnCbF3BgE7GRK3yN4P8E9peiimS3B
transaction
fda2cfe18ae37e606f844fbd35cc3f9e1b38e95c681e434d107774e0dde8e8f8